Single Stream Recycling
Single stream carts are emptied every two weeks, year round, but collection days vary. Pick-up dates are listed here for your convenience. We want all of your paper, junk mail, newspaper, catalogs, magazines, paper bags, cardboard, #1 - #7 plastic bottles and containers, plastic bags, glass jars and bottles, metal cans, aluminum foil, etc. Please remove lids and add them to the cart. We cannot accept Styrofoam.
NEW REGULATION EFFECTIVE JULY 1, 2012
There is now a mandatory commercial recycling regulation (AB 341) which requires businesses and public entities that generate four or more cubic yards of commercial solid waste per week or multifamily residential dwellings of five units or more to arrange for recycling services by July 1, 2012.
As a commercial waste generator you must take at least one, or
any combination of the following actions:
1. Separate recyclable materials from solid waste and subscribe
to a basic level of recycling service that includes collection,
self-hauling, or other arrangements for the pickup of the
recyclable materials.
2. Subscribe to a recycling service that may include mixed waste processing that yields diversion results comparable to source separation.
